Understanding Your Needs


Before deciding on an agent, it's crucial having a good idea about your goals. Will you be selling or buying? What kind of property are you interested in? Do you have an established period of time? Understanding these factors will help to find a real estate agent who can provide you with the services you need whether that's houses for sale that are commercial, investment properties. Think about the dimensions, cost range, and specific features you're looking at in your home. Are schools important? Do you need to be nearby to work or take transportation options? Knowing these factors will help your agent to personalize their buying or selling strategies effective.

See Reviews and Testimonials.


These reviews can be a good indicator of a realtor's methods of working and their success rates. Sites such as Zillow, Realtor.com, and Google offer testimonials and reviews of real clients. The reviews will reveal the extent to which individuals have been with their services. Watch for patterns among the testimonials; repeated mentions of the reliability of their services, their negotiation abilities, and support for clients are great indicators. Avoid realtors with unresolved negative reviews. Especially if the complaints center around insufficient communication or unsatisfactory expectations. Do not hesitate to ask your realtor for references whom you should contact directly.

Analyze Their Marketing Skills


If you are selling your property, how a realtor markets your property is critical. You can ask prospective realtors for their tactics for selling. Do they use online ads, social media online tours, virtual tours or open homes? Their ability to market effectively can impact the speed at which your property sells and whether it is to your target price. A sound marketing plan employs various traditional and electronic marketing methods, and targets the right audience to maximize the visibility. Consider how they intend to illustrate and portray your property The details can dramatically influence buyers' perceptions and their interest.


Consider Their Network


A reputable realtor maintains good relationships with a wide range of people including other real estate professionals such as inspectors, contractors and lawyers. It can be a great resource for the realtor as they may be able to provide any assistance or service that could need to be provided during the purchase or selling procedure. In particular, they could connect you with a reputable home inspector who can identify potential issues early, or a mortgage agent who could propose you financing options with competitive rates. Also, the network will mean your realtor can assist in smoother transactions through swiftly dealing with any issues that may arise.
